Slaughter
"Find a good hiding place."
Originally released in 2009. Slaughter is a thriller/horror film. directed by Stewart Hopewell.
Starring Lucy Holt, Amy Shiels, and David Sterne
Synopsis
A young woman looks to escape her abusive life by moving to her family's farm near Atlanta. Unfortunately, she learns her place of supposed comfort offers more terrifying forms of abuse.
